syn0psis
JODI, a lonely and pregnant suburban wife, falls for RYAN, a charming and handsome AI companion that believes it has become conscious and will do whatever it takes to avoid being terminated by his “OpenAI overlords.”
Inexorably sinking deeper into the emotionally nurturing and sexually-charged relationship, Jodi discovers the lengths Ryan will go to in order to survive, including threatening to release his “secret source code” -- even it leads to the extinction of humanity.
As Jodi becomes more entrapped in Ryan’s machinations with each episode, the series questions the true nature of “human connection” while portending the cataclysmic consequences of our fervent rush toward developing artificial general intelligence.

CHARACTERS
J0DI
Chronically lonely, seven months-pregnant TV news crime reporter and wannabe novelist disaffected by her choices of career, partner, and religion. Tough-minded, controlling, and fiercely pragmatic, she has all but given up on reconciling with her husband Alex and views his quixotic quest to make a self-financed, self-indulgent feature film as an extended masturbation that is quickly draining their remaining savings and collapsing their marriage. Afflicted by an unrelenting fear of human intimacy resulting from unprocessed childhood trauma, she only feels “safe” revealing her deepest feelings to an AI companion.
RYAN
Disturbingly brilliant and charming, entirely lifelike next-generation AI companion with a near infinite level of intelligence but also a self-deprecating, emotionally available manner that quickly engenders deep interpersonal connections. Convinced he has become as conscious and alive as any human -- but is in danger of being extinguished for the same reason -- Ryan seduces Jodi into a torrid, tangled affair that provokes deep philosophical questions about what we call “love”, while prefacing the daunting, dangerous world of AI dominance we are about to enter.
ALEX
Preternaturally conflicted, over-thinking and under-acting man who has been having a mid-life crisis since his early 20’s with no end in sight. Although he’s told Jodi that the movie "about the meaning of life" he has now dedicated his life to making is for their unborn son, it has turned into a constantly changing, pretentious, plotless roman à clef meant to show Jodi he has learned from the error of his ways and is now a changed man. As noted by his lead actor caught in the chaos, “to call it a shit show is unfair to shit shows.”
